Jamf vs segment
Developer ecosystem comparison across GitHub activity, SDKs, documentation, community, reach and momentum.
Jamf and segment both appear on the Smoower Developer Ecosystem Index.
Jamf (rank #430) holds a narrow lead over segment (rank #569) on the overall Smoower ecosystem score (40 vs 35). The gap of 5 points reflects composite signals across code, docs, community and reach.
On code quality (the state of repositories, tests, releases and polish), Jamf is clearly ahead of segment. On education (docs, guides and learning material for developers), Jamf is slightly ahead of segment. On community (issue response, PR reviews and discussion health), Jamf is clearly ahead of segment. On reach (how visible the ecosystem is beyond its own repos), segment is ahead of Jamf. On momentum (release cadence and how fast the ecosystem moves), Jamf is clearly ahead of segment.
Jamf carries 7,946 GitHub stars across 114 public repos, with 20 repositories active in the last 90 days and 5 external contributors on record. segment shows 0 stars across 0 public repos, 0 active in the last 90 days and 0 external contributors.
